A few things can prevent a scan: some sites block automated tools via robots.txt, others use anti-bot services like Cloudflare, and many Norwegian and EU sites hide content behind a GDPR cookie consent wall. Pages that require login or are geo-restricted will also fail. If the scan times out, the site may simply be too slow to respond. In most cases, pasting the clean URL (without tracking parameters like gclid or utm_source) is a good first step.
